MOTOROLA SEMICONDUCTOR TECHNICAL DATA Document order number: MC33879 Rev 4.0, 01/2005 Advance Information Configurable Octal Serial Switch with Open Load Detect Current Disable The 33879 device is an 8-output hardware-configurable, high-side/low-side switch with 16-bit serial input control. Two of the outputs may be controlled directly via microprocessor for PWM applications. The 33879 incorporates SMARTMOS technology, with CMOS logic, bipolar/MOS analog circuitry, and DMOS power MOSFETs. The 33879 controls various inductive, incandescent, or LED loads by directly interfacing with a microcontroller. The circuit’s innovative monitoring and protection features include very low standby currents, cascade fault reporting, internal +45 V clamp voltage for low-side configuration, -20 V high-side configuration, output-specific diagnostics, and independent overtemperature protection.
